THE LEGEND THAT IS HANNAH MONTANA

THE LEGEND THAT IS HANNAH MONTANA

23 April 2009

Release date - May 1st 2009

Miley Stewart (Miley Cyrus) struggles to juggle school, friends and her secret pop-star persona; when Hannah Montana's soaring popularity threatens to take over her life - she just might let
it.

The plot is spelled out, perfectly simply: Hannah's a big star, and everyone knows it. But all this celebrity is starting to go to her head, as demonstrated by a public fight in a shoe shop over a pair of stilettos. And she picks it with Tyra Banks.

This event gets her in trouble with her dad. She's packed on a private plane - she thinks it's bound for New York but it touches down in Tennessee, instead.

So Hannah/Miley has been brought home by her father as punishment, and there she will either learn about the important things in life, or decide whether she can cope with being Hannah Montana AND an ordinary girl after all.
There are also tears, several parties and, we are promised, 12 new songs. What more could one's inner (or outer) 10-year-old require?

The suggestion, of course, is that Miley, realising her life is so much simpler and homely down on the farm, might just give up the superstar life and the fame and fortune, and that the Hannah Montana we know might entirely cease to be.

Is that likely to actually happen? More like she works out it's possible to both stay grounded and maintain her double life of ordinary teenager and pop-star by the end.

Making its debut in 2006, Hannah Montana has easily matched the success of all its counterparts, including that of the much-hyped High School Musical.

The franchise is built around the story of Miley who leads a double life: by day, she is an ordinary high school student, but at night she is the pop sensation known as Hannah Montana. The show is one of the highest ranking programmes made for girls aged eight to 12 across all UK channels.

The third series has just launched on the Disney Channel, boasting a new look for the teen superstar. Her first two albums, released under the Hannah Montana licence, have both gone gold in the UK. 

With triumphs such as these under Disney's belt, the stage is set for the inevitable success of the official video game for Hannah Montana: The Movie. Launching alongside its silver screen source material, the game follows the events of the film and allows Hannah's fans to experience the life of being a pop star struggling to lead a normal life when the spotlights are turned off.

No doubt the hype will continue and little girls, dreaming big dreams, will continue to follow in the legend that is Hannah Montana.
